Analysis of the dominance and niche of aphids at the wheat earing stage in Langfang,Hebei province
By field survey and analyzing the main aphid species and their niches at the wheat earing stage in North China,this study aimed to provide a technical support for the prediction system and scientific prevention and control of wheat aphids in Beijing-Tianjin-Hebei region.We used five-point sampling and chessboard sampling methods to investigate the species,dynamics and position of wheat aphid on plants at the earing stage of wheat in Langfang.The niche theory was used to calculate the niche width and overlap of three wheat dominant aphids,Sitobion miscanthi(Takahashi),Rhopalosiphum padi(Linnaeus)and Metopolophium dirhodum(Walker).R.padi had the widest temporal-spatial niche,followed by S.miscanthi and M.dirhodum.The niche width of R.padi showed an upward trend with time,while the other two aphid species showed a downward trend.Niche overlap existed between different aphid species:R.padi and S.miscanthi had the largest overlap(2.073 0),and S.miscanthi and M.dirhodum had the lowest overlap(1.656 4).With the passage of time,the competition between S.miscanthi and R.padi tended to intensify,and the competition between R.padi and M.dirhodum tended to weaken,while the competition between S.miscanthi and M.dirhodum was relatively stable.SS.miscanthi was the main dominant species of local wheat aphids.The temporal-spatial niche width of R.padi was the largest,and its competition with S.miscanthi was fierce.The temporal-spatial niche of M.dirhodum was relatively stable.
